debian

如何用getconf查看Debian系统信息

小樊
47
2025-07-15 20:51:49
栏目: 智能运维

getconf 是一个用于查询系统配置信息的命令行工具,它可以显示各种系统参数和配置值。在 Debian 系统中,你可以使用 getconf 来查看多种信息,例如:

  1. 查看系统的最大文件大小

    getconf FILE_MAX
    
  2. 查看系统的最大文件名长度

    getconf NAME_MAX
    
  3. 查看系统的最大路径长度

    getconf PATH_MAX
    
  4. 查看系统的最大符号链接长度

    getconf SYMLINK_MAX
    
  5. 查看系统的最大进程数

    getconf _NPROCESSORS_CONF
    
  6. 查看系统的最大线程数

    getconf _NPROCESSORS_ONLN
    
  7. 查看系统的最大内存地址空间大小

    getconf _PHYS_PAGES
    getconf PAGE_SIZE
    echo $(( $(getconf _PHYS_PAGES) * $(getconf PAGE_SIZE) ))
    
  8. 查看系统的最大文件描述符数

    getconf OPEN_MAX
    
  9. 查看系统的最大用户数

    getconf _SC_NGROUPS_MAX
    
  10. 查看系统的最大进程数

    getconf _SC_NPROC
    

你可以根据需要运行这些命令来获取相应的系统信息。如果你想查看所有可用的 getconf 配置项,可以使用以下命令:

getconf -a

这将列出所有可用的配置项及其当前值。

请注意,某些配置项可能因系统版本和配置的不同而有所差异。如果你遇到任何问题,建议查阅 Debian 系统的相关文档或使用 man getconf 命令查看帮助信息。

0
看了该问题的人还看了